Zimmermann

Flowy Hypnotic Blouse

Few left

flowy-hypnotic-blouse
flowy-hypnotic-blouse
flowy-hypnotic-blouse
flowy-hypnotic-blouse

Few left

Zimmermann

Flowy Hypnotic Blouse

£691.65

Delivery time

  • Delivery within 1-5 business days
  • Free delivery above £150*